How We Repair Hardwood Floor Water Damage in Your Neighborhood
Our comprehensive process for hardwood floor water damage repair involves rapid assessment, extraction, drying, and restoration. We understand that every hour counts, and our team works efficiently to reduce the impact on your daily life.
Step 1: Assessment and Extraction
Our technicians use specialized equipment, such as infrared cameras and water extraction machines to identify and remove standing water and damaged flooring. This process typically takes 1-2 hours to complete.
Step 2: Drying and Dehumidification
We employ industrial dehumidifiers and air movers to dry the affected area, removing excess moisture and preventing further damage. This process usually takes 2-5 days depending on the severity of the damage.
Step 3: Sanitizing and Disinfecting
We use disinfectants and antimicrobial treatments to remove bacteria, mold, and mildew that may have developed during the damage. This step is crucial to prevent further health risks and restore a safe living environment.
Step 4: Repair and Restoration
Our team replaces any damaged flooring, refinishes the affected area, and ensures the hardwood floors are stable and secure. This final step typically takes 3-7 days to complete.

Warning Signs You Need Hardwood Floor Water Damage Repair
Ignoring these warning signs can lead to costly repairs and compromise the integrity of your home. Our team is here to help you identify and address these issues before they worsen.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, unpleasant odors emanating from your hardwood floors may show hidden water damage. Don’t ignore these odors as they can be a sign of mold growth and further damage.
Water Stains and Rings
Visible water stains or rings on your hardwood floors can be indicative of water damage. Act quickly to prevent further damage and costly repairs.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age, compromising the structural integrity of your home. Don’t delay in addressing this issue to prevent further damage.
Discolored or Faded Wood
Discolored or faded wood can be a sign of water damage, affecting the aesthetic appeal of your hardwood floors. Restore your floors to their original beauty with our expert services.
Peeling or Cracking Paint
Peeling or cracking paint on your hardwood floors can be indicative of water damage. Address this issue quickly to prevent further damage and costly repairs.
Swollen Baseboards or Trim
Swollen baseboards or trim can be a sign of water damage, compromising the integrity of your home’s structure. Don’t delay in addressing this issue to prevent further damage.

Hardwood Floor Water Damage Repair Cost in Ponderay, ID
The cost of hardwood floor water damage repair in Ponderay, ID varies depending on the severity, size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ates typically fall within the following price ranges: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Assessment and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Severity of damage, size of affected area, and equipment needed.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, equipment needed, and duration of drying process. |
| Sanitizing and Disinfecting |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, equipment needed, and type of disinfectants used. |
| Repair and Restoration | $2,000 – $10,000 | Size of affected area, type of repair needed, and materials required. |
Exact pricing depends on an on-site assessment, and we offer free estimates to help you understand the cost of our services.
